Across TCGA cell cohorts, RNA activity of the Vasodilation pathway is significantly associated with the RNA expression of multiple genes, with the URINARY_TRACT cohort showing a particularly strong set of associations.

The most reproducible pathway-associated genes across cancer lineages are CHD3, ZNF816, and PRDX3, each associated with the pathway in up to 4 cancer types. Since the analysis shows associations rather than directional relationships, both pathway-to-partner and partner-to-pathway views are reported.
